“An airy, cool and ultra-refined nose displays distinct lemon-lime and acacia blossom scents include background notes of stone and saline along with a whiff of sulfur. The intensely mineral-driven middle weight flavors possess superb precision before concluding in a driving and palate staining finish that seems to just go on and on. This is quite dry but it is not forbiddingly austere and I very much like the contrast between the sense of focused power and the mouth feel which is almost delicate. This is sheer class and the balance is flawless and as such this should continue to age effortlessly, indeed at present this remains notably youthful.” (96 pts. Allen Meadows, Burghound, April 2023)
